63 non-contaminated NZ Employment Change q/q releases on GBPNZD. Small_miss bucket n=11 holds 9 of 11 UP (81.8%) at 5m, 15m, 30m, and 1h — then TIGHTENS to 10 of 11 UP (90.9%) at 4h, the deepest cross-window up-rate in the entire NZ Employment cross-family. Third NZD-QUOTE antipodal leg after AUDNZD (2026-09-08) and EURNZD (2026-09-12) — GBPNZD does not dip at any window and gains a print by 4h. Applied to today’s Stats #44 Jeffreys at 9/11: 95% credible interval [53.28%, 96.02%] — REJECTS coin-flip with the tightest lower bound of the four methods.

Small_miss window walk — 9 of 11 UP, tightens to 10 of 11 at 4h
| Window | small_miss n | Median pips | Pct up (x/n) | Wilson 95% CI | Jeffreys 95% CI |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 5m | 11 | +22.70p | 81.8% (9/11) | [52.3%, 94.9%] R | [53.3%, 96.0%] R |
| 15m | 11 | +32.00p | 81.8% (9/11) | [52.3%, 94.9%] R | [53.3%, 96.0%] R |
| 30m | 11 | +28.00p | 81.8% (9/11) | [52.3%, 94.9%] R | [53.3%, 96.0%] R |
| 1h | 11 | +25.80p | 81.8% (9/11) | [52.3%, 94.9%] R | [53.3%, 96.0%] R |
| 4h | 11 | +18.00p | 90.9% (10/11) | [62.3%, 98.4%] R | [64.7%, 99.0%] R |
R marks a rejection of the 50% coin-flip null. Every window rejects cleanly; the 4h window tightens to 10 of 11 UP because one earlier- window shallow-negative print (2020-02-04, -1.6p at 15m) rolls over to the up side between 1h and 4h as the pair re-attaches to the NZD-weak fundamental direction. The antipodal-quote check — GBPNZD (slot 1) vs NZDCHF (slot 5)
| Print date | Bucket | GBPNZD 15m | NZDCHF 15m | Mirror OK? |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024-04-30 | small_miss | +34.2p UP | -7.1p DOWN | yes (mirror) |
| 2023-10-31 | small_miss | -13.2p DOWN | +1.5p UP | yes (both wrong-sign, mirror) |
| 2022-08-02 | small_miss | +83.1p UP | -23.9p DOWN | yes (mirror) |
| 2020-02-04 | small_miss | -1.6p DOWN | +1.7p UP | yes (both wrong-sign, mirror) |
| 2019-04-30 | small_miss | +29.3p UP | -8.1p DOWN | yes (mirror) |
| 2017-08-01 | small_miss | +111.8p UP | -39.3p DOWN | yes (mirror) |
| 2015-11-03 | small_miss | +147.8p UP | -44.0p DOWN | yes (mirror) |
| 2014-08-05 | small_miss | +32.0p UP | -12.6p DOWN | yes (mirror) |
| 2012-11-07 | small_miss | +191.5p UP | -78.5p DOWN | yes (mirror) |
| 2012-08-08 | small_miss | +19.3p UP | -9.0p DOWN | yes (mirror) |
All 10 prints returned by /releases at 15m show a clean mirror: GBPNZD UP ↔ NZDCHF DOWN, or GBPNZD DOWN ↔ NZDCHF UP. The two coral-highlighted rows (2023-10-31 and 2020-02-04) are the “NZD-strengthened-despite-small-miss” edge cases — both pairs get the “wrong” sign, but the mirror still holds. GBP and CHF are BOTH passive at the 22:45 UTC print (London and Zurich closed); the only shared driver is NZD, so the two pairs report the same information in opposite signs.
